Joe Manis

Originally from Dexter, Oregon, Joe Manis is noted for the strength of his "intense, updated take on the glorious Sonny Rollins-John Coltrane tradition." Manis was the recipient of a 2013 Oregon Arts Commission Individual Artist Fellowship. His album for SteepleChase Records, 'The Golden Mean,' features George Colligan on organ, Kevin Congleton on drums, and Lillie Manis on viola and was released in 2015. 'North By Northwest' was released by SteepleChase Records in 2013.

He released his debut album 'Evidence' in 2009 featuring Manis on tenor saxophone, Kevin Congleton on drums, and Portland luminary Dave Captein on bass: the Willamette Week called the album "explosive,” and said “(Manis) makes Pink Floyd's 'Money' sound like something a young John Coltrane might have played."
